Lorenzo
"Ka Enchong" Zapanta was born on April 11, 1945. He took up Bachelor of
Science in Architecture at the Mapua Institute but later decided to pursue a course in
Commerce at the University of the East.
He was married to Mrs. Roberta Regino Zapanta, and was blessed with 4 children: Oliver,
Christopher, Ronald and Garry.
He was elected Chairman of Barangay San Roque in 1989 to 1991. And after
a fruitful performance during his Barangay Captain days and after being awarded the Most
Outstanding Barangay Development Council, his supporters persuaded him to go to
the next ladder. He became a member of the Municipal Council and placed 2nd of the
top 8 councilors in 1992, he was re-elected in 1995 for another three
years as Municipal Councilor. In 1998 he became the No. 1 Councilor
concurrently with the cityhood of Antipolo. Unstoppable as his success in the
field of public service, he became the presiding officer/Vice-Mayor of the City
Council, the head of the legislative department of the City Government of
Antipolo from 2001-2004.
For the second time, he topped the elections for Councilor at 2nd
District with a mandate of 41,308 Antipolonian voters during the 2004 elections.
At present, he is the #1 Councilor of 2nd District of Antipolo City.

For the past three years as Vice Mayor, his office continued to provide FREE and quality
medicines to Antipolo City indigents. The office of the Vice Mayor started their office
project "LIBRENG GAMOT PARA SA MAHIHIRAP" last 2002, through
solicitations from reputable laboratories and corporations. Vice Mayor Zapanta was able to
provide .1 Million worth of free medicines in 2002, and .25 Million worth during
2003. Some of the medicines were extended to other barangays of the city.
